On May 29, 2023, New Development Bank (NDB) has successfully issued CNY 8.5 billion bond in the China Interbank Bond Market, as part of its strategy to diversify the Bank’s presence in the capital markets and mobilize resources for financing sustainable development projects. NDB established a new benchmark Panda bond transaction in the China Interbank Bond Market which surpass its previous issuance size of CNY 7 bln Panda bond. The transaction was met with strong demand from the onshore and offshore investor community which enables NDB to price the bond with negative issuer premium.

The net proceeds from the sale of the bond will be used as general corporate resources of the Bank and will be used to finance infrastructure and sustainable development projects that benefit its member countries and/or contribute to achieving the Sustainable Development Goals. Up to 100% of the net proceeds from the sale of the bond may be remitted offshore in RMB and/or converted into other currencies. Pending their use, the net proceeds from the sale of the Bonds will be invested as part of the NDB’s liquid assets.

The transaction was characterized by a strong demand from a broad range of investors, which reflects investors’ confidence in NDB and its strong reputation in the market.

Bank of China Limited acted as the Lead Underwriter of the bond. Industrial and Commercial Bank of China Limited, Agricultural Bank of China Limited, China Construction Bank Corporation, Ping An Bank Co., Ltd., Bank of Ningbo Co., Ltd., CITIC Securities Co., Ltd., and Guotai Junan Securities Co., Ltd. acted as Joint Underwriters of the bond.

Maturity
3-year
Amount
CNY 8.5bn
Coupon
2.86%
Settlement Date
30 May 2023
Issuance Date
29 May 2023
Maturity Date
30 May 2026
Issuer rating
AA+ (S&P) / AA (Fitch)
Currency
RMB
Listing
China Interbank Bond Market
Lead Underwriter
Bank of China Limited
Joint Underwriters
Industrial and Commercial Bank of China Limited, Agricultural Bank of China Limited, China Construction Bank Corporation, Ping An Bank Co., Ltd., Bank of Ningbo Co., Ltd., CITIC Securities Co., Ltd. and Guotai Junan Securities Co., Ltd.
